Understanding Income Protection Limits: What's Available to You

When facing financial hardship, income protection can be a vital safety net. However, it's essential to completely grasp the restrictions that apply to these policies. Income protection plans typically provide a percentage of your average income in case you become injured or incapable to work due to an unforeseen event. The sum you can claim is often capped by your policy's terms and conditions, as well as governing factors.

  • Investigating your specific policy documents is vital to figure out the precise extent of your income protection benefits.
  • Factors like your age, occupation, health history, and chosen benefit period can all influence the level of coverage you're eligible for.
  • Consulting a qualified financial advisor can be helpful in understanding these complex aspects and choosing a policy that best addresses your individual needs.
